Vadiya

Vadiya is a village located in Jambughoda taluka of Panch Mahals district in Gujarat,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ter Jambughoda (tehsildar office) and 77km away from district headquarter Godhra. As per 2009 stats, Garmula is the gram panchayat of Vadiya village.

About Vadiya

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Vadiya is 518957. The village spans a total geographical area of 72.16 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 389390. Bodeli is nearest town to Vadiya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Vadiya

According to the 2011 Census, Vadiya has a total population of about 704, with approximately 359 males and 345 females. The sex ratio is around 961 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 82 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 30. The overall literacy rate is approximately 53.98%, with male literacy at about 71.87% and female literacy near 35.36%. There are around 139 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Vadiya's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

Connectivity of Vadiya

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Vadiya. As per the 2011 stats, Vadiya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
